Student Projects for Health is a feature of The Network: Towards Unity for Health (TUFH) conference that will take place in Pretoria, South Africa, September 12 – 16, 2015. The theme of the conference is Education for Change.
The Student Projects for Health competition recognizes students who have made outstanding contributions to projects that successfully promote community health and well-being.

Stella Dhondt was born on September 9, 2011, surrounded by highly trained health care workers, in the best health care facilities possible. Unfortunate, not every child comes into this world in the same circumstances, with every chance on a healthy and prosperous life. The Stella Mini-Grant came to life, by numerous donations from people who wanted to celebrate Stella’s birth in an alternative way: contribute to community-oriented health care, based on equity.
